🔗Economical E. Arthur Brown Knob S-Lever for Harris-Type Bipods

e-arthur-brown-company-inc-knob-s-lever-for-harris-type-bipods-1

The S-Levers are a must-have for any Harris-type bipod enthusiast. In my experience, they provide excellent control and leverage.

The little knurled nut that comes with the original friction tensioning knob can be quite challenging to tighten properly, but the S-Levers make that a thing of the past. With just a simple twist of the wrist, you can easily tighten or loosen the bipod.

Plus, they offer much more leverage than the original knob, allowing for a solid lock on the tilt. I must admit, I was a bit skeptical at first considering the plastic build, but it has held up surprisingly well. The long lever not only adds leverage but also makes the installation process a breeze.

Considerations for Different Shooting Scenarios

Different shooting scenarios may require different features in a bipod. For instance, if you’re a hunter who frequently engages targets at varying distances, look for a bipod that offers excellent leg extension and adjustability. If you’re a competitive shooter focused on precision and accuracy, consider a bipod with fine-tune adjustments and a sturdy construction.
